// This file is a part of Simple Launcher
//
-// Copyright (C) 2006, Mikhail Sobolev
+// Copyright (C) 2006, 2007, Mikhail Sobolev
//
// Simple Launcher is free software; you can redistribute it and/or modify it
// under the terms of the GNU General Public License version 2 as published by
#include "launchable-item.h"
-LaunchableItem::LaunchableItem(LauncherItem *item, bool enabled): myItem(item), myEnabled(enabled) {
-}
-
-LaunchableItem::~LaunchableItem() {
- if (myItem != 0) {
- delete myItem;
- }
-}
-
bool LaunchableItem::activate(osso_context_t *context) {
- return osso_application_top(context, myItem->getService().c_str(), 0) == OSSO_OK;
+ return osso_application_top(context, getService().c_str(), NULL) == OSSO_OK;
}
// vim:ts=2:sw=2:et